Transaction 45bd75efafecfd4e33f3df2e2df721ad52d6aab8f7afb9a90f2a5caeabf42301

3 Input
1 Outputs
  • 45bd75efafecfd4e33f3df2e2df721ad52d6aab8f7afb9a90f2a5caeabf42301:0
  • value  587878
    address  3C2YxBBuv4wvRGN2SfDLhvpy7r8GmXNKcZ